There was the introducti­on of groups Hashtags and GirlTrends, the arrival of Joey Marquez and Amy Perez, and more recently, the addition of the love team of James Reid and Nadine Lustre as hosts.

But more importantl­y and more often, It’s Showtime hosts Vhong Navarro, Anne, Vice, Billy Crawford, Karylle, Amy Perez, Nadine, James, Jugs Jugueta, Teddy Corpuz, Ryan Bang and Jhong Hilario showed Filipino audiences what and how a family is — they accept instead of shun, they support each other despite their difference­s and they stick through thick and thin.

Vhong even referred to the program as his “second home” in a tearful speech, alluding to the controvers­ies he has had to deal with, “I thank my Showtime family and the madlang people because you never made me feel like I was alone. Whenever I am here in my second home, I forget about my problems in life. I forget about them whenever I see that I make the madlang people happy. It feels good to do that with the talent God gave me.”

This sentiment was what inspired Vhong’s Magpasikat winning performanc­e — a mirror illusion dance routine that tackled isolation, loneliness and hopelessne­ss.

But it also offered an important message and a glimmer of hope to those who are going through dark times: You are never truly alone. In Vhong’s case, the madlang people and his It’s Showtime family have always been there for him.

The other hosts’ performanc­es for Magpasikat also explored love in its many forms.

The Magpasikat second placer, the team of Vice, Jugs and Teddy, orchestrat­ed the ultimate gesture of love that made viewers swoon. Teddy proposed to his wife Jasmin, married her for the second time and swore to her his undying love for millions to see.

The team of Karylle and Jhong, meanwhile, made a unique depiction out of the familiar “true love knows no bounds” trope by staging a hilarious and inventive live musical with all-original songs that told the love story of a caterpilla­r and a cockroach.

The team of Anne, Ryan and Nadine also made a vibrant spectacle when they invited the madlang people to join their “love parade.” The team of Billy, Amy and James, meanwhile put magic at the forefront but anchored on a prince’s search for love. What’s even more impressive about these performanc­es is how the hosts managed to still come up with refreshing concepts and neverbeen-done executions on TV after all these years — which speak more and loudly about their dedication to entertaini­ng the madlang people and making them happy.

Only that kind of enthusiasm and willingnes­s to take risks can come from a special place of love — molded and made stronger by eight years of fun, tears and laughter.
